Optimizing your Google Business Profile
Having an optimized Google Business Profile is essential for businesses looking to establish an online presence. Optimizing your profile helps ensure that your business appears in Google searches, making it easier for potential customers to find you. It also helps to increase your online visibility, giving you a greater presence in the marketplace.
Optimizing your profile includes adding relevant information about your business, such as contact details, descriptions, images, opening hours, and services. It also involves keeping your profile up to date with any changes in your business, as well as responding to customer reviews.
By optimizing your profile, you can ensure that customers have access to the most accurate and up-to-date information about your business and increase the chances of them engaging with your business.

Using retargeting on Google and Facebook
Retargeting is a powerful marketing technique that allows businesses to reach out to customers who have previously visited their website or interacted with their brand.
Retargeting on these two platforms can significantly increase the chances of converting visitors into customers, as well as reducing the cost of acquiring new customers.

The irrelevance of print advertising
Many businesses now see print advertising as a relic of the past, opting instead for the dynamic and far-reaching capabilities of digital marketing campaigns. This shift reflects a significant change in how companies approach reaching their target audiences. While print advertising still finds a place in certain areas, such as direct mail campaigns, it is no longer viewed as the cornerstone of a marketing strategy. Digital marketing, on the other hand, offers the advantage of reaching a much larger and more diverse audience. Businesses can segment and target specific demographics with greater precision, ensuring their message reaches the right people at the right time. The ability to track and analyze campaign performance in real time also allows companies to make data-driven decisions, optimizing their strategies for better results.
Moreover, digital advertising often proves to be more cost-effective and less time-consuming compared to print. Creating and distributing digital content usually requires fewer resources and can be done more quickly, making it easier for businesses to launch campaigns at a lower cost. This efficiency is especially valuable in industries where timing is critical, allowing companies to respond swiftly to market trends. Additionally, the interactive nature of digital platforms enables brands to engage with consumers in ways that print simply cannot. Through videos, animations, and clickable content, digital marketing fosters a level of interaction that builds stronger connections with the audience. As a result, while print advertising still has its uses, it has largely been relegated to a secondary role, with businesses increasingly prioritizing digital channels to achieve their marketing goals.
